1

我在 windows phone 7 上开发了近 20 个应用程序,它也适用于 windows phone 8,现在我想将这些应用程序上传到 windows 8 商店。我可以在 Windows 8 应用商店上传我所有的应用程序还是我必须进行一些更改?

4

1 回答 1

2

编辑:

我可以在 Windows 8 应用商店上传我所有的应用程序吗...?

不,您必须转换您的应用程序,因为 WP7 和 WinRT 使用的 .NET Framework 不同。

看看“将 Windows Phone 7 应用程序迁移到 XAML” http://msdn.microsoft.com/en-us/library/windows/apps/hh465136%28v=VS.85%29.aspx

将适用于 Windows Phone 的 Microsoft Silverlight 应用程序移植到使用 C++、C# 或 Visual Basic 为 Windows 构建的 Windows 应用商店应用程序相对容易,尽管它确实存在一些挑战。你的大部分知识和经验将转移到使用 XAML 的 Windows 应用商店应用模型,你的大部分 XAML UI 设计也将如此。

您的应用移植工作将包括两个主要部分:

  • 调整您的 UI 以利用新的 Windows UI 功能和设计指南。尽管您可以重用您的设计,但您通常会重写大部分或全部 XAML 代码。
  • 从代码隐藏文件中调用的 Silverlight API 转移到相应的 Windows 运行时 API。根据您的应用程序,您可能无需更改即可移植大部分代码,但您通常需要重写其中的 10% 到 30%。
于 2013-01-30T17:27:11.723 回答